The 4x4 light is controlled by a switch in the transfer case. It's relatively simple to replace.

FWIW, mine would idle normal at initial startup. I noticed the high idle when shifting back to park when I was getting ready to shut it off. If I did shut it off and immediately restarted it, the idle would usually return to normal. If I drove it around for a mile or two, it would jump back up.
